Abstract
A mobile x-ray apparatus having wheels for manual transport and an x-ray tube support attached to a base. The apparatus may be rolled by pushing and/or pulling the base, the support, or the x-ray tube. A brake is associated with at least one of the wheels to prevent rolling the apparatus when manually positioning the x-ray tube. The brake may be engaged from an actuator on the tube head, on the support, or on the base.
